Thanks for the logs Marc. Looks like a majority/all of the issue is due to gpio device nodes [1] being "probed" without creating a proper struct device for it. You can see here [2] how the driver for the parent device just loops through the child DT nodes and initializes them. This would be okay if the DT nodes didn't have a "compatible" property for the gpio device [1]. So to fix this, the driver[2] needs to be updated to properly populate the child devices and then probe them using a proper driver for "rockchip,gpio-bank". And most of the gpio init code into this new driver. The DT implementation of fw_devlink has the expectation that device tree nodes with "compatible" properties will have struct devices created for them. Without this expectation, it has no way to know how far up the ancestor chain fw_devlink needs to walk up before it can expect a supplier device to create a device link to. Heiko, Could you please refactor drivers/pinctrl/pinctrl-rockchip.c to create and probe struct devices for "rockchip,gpio-bank" nodes? This allows fw_devlink to work for these devices and makes sure devices probe in the right order, suspend/resume in the right order, etc. -Saravana [1] - https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/torvalds/linux.git/tree/arch/arm64/boot/dts/rockchip/rk3399.dtsi#n1956 [2] -
